Lounge Underwear unveils brand new Solihull HQ

Underwear brand Lounge is set to unveil its new £3 million global headquarters at the weekend.

The retailer has spent more than six months fitting out its new 54,000 sq ft HQ, after agreeing a deal for the Blythe Gate building at Blythe Valley Park in Solihull at the start of the year.

The building can house more than 500 employees and boasts a film club, a fully-equipped gym, a cafe and wellness rooms. It has been developed in partnership with Office Principles.

The official grand opening is taking place tomorrow (June 12).

Lounge co-founder and CEO Daniel Marsden, who founded Lounge Underwear with Melanie Marsden in 2016, said: "Operation Sunnyside was a seriously ambitious project to take on in a very uncertain time, but we've invested now to secure Lounge’s future, our growth and everyone that works here.

"It's honestly mind blowing to think that pre-lockdown we were sitting on circa 30 Loungers."

In 2020, Lounge Underwear doubled its employee headcount and saw revenue jump more than 300 per cent to £50 million as a result of the surge in online shopping and the increase in demand for lounge wear.

By 2022, the company hopes to double its headcount again.
